Solution

The correct option is D x = 6; y = 6
Balanced chemical equation for respiration:
C6H12O6+6O26CO2+6H2O
For a chemical equation to be balanced, it should follow the law of conservation of mass, i.e. mass can neither be created nor destroyed.
OR,
Total number of each atom on the reactant side = Total number of each atom on the product side
C: 6
H: 12
O: 18
